A GUIDE TO THE DRAKENSBERGA GUIDE TO THE DRAKENSBERG
Sycholt, August

The only available guide to one of the most breathtaking parts of South Africa. Divided into three regions, it details natural features and indigenous wildlife as well as the history of the region preserved in its abundant rock art. Also includes lists of graded walks and hikes, accommodation contacts, practical information and wildlife guides. Illustrated with colour photographs and maps throughout. Index, 200pp, SOUTH AFRICA. WALKING IN THE DRAKENSBERG: 75 walks in the uKhahlamba-Drakensberg ParkWALKING IN THE DRAKENSBERG: 75 walks in the uKhahlamba-Drakensberg Park
Williams, Jeff

Walking guide to u-Khahlamba-Drakensberg Park World Heritage Site, KwaZulu Natal, South Africa, accessible from Johannesburg, Harrismith, Pietermaritzburg and Durban. 75 day walks, from 1 to 20km, in Royal Natal National Park, Cathedral Peak, Monks Cowl, Injisuthi, Giants Castle, Highmoor, Kamberg, Lotheni, Cobham, Garden Castle and Bushmans Nek. 256pp, UK.
